Symptoms of untreated trauma include restlessness, irritability and discontentedness, as do the effects of emotional abuse, physical abuse, and PTSD. It’s not a direct corollary - each of the above has additional symptoms that go beyond the three Silkworth mentions, but the similarity is striking in an age where addiction is more and more seen as rooted in some sort of pain.Support the show
